AI is likewise supporting out in the design and simulation section of CNC machining. With a thing called generative structure, we could input our design objectives into an AI algorithm, together with parameters like products, producing approaches, and cost constraints. The algorithm then explores each of the possible permutations of a solution and generates design solutions.It really is like having a super-smart design assistant which can contemplate way more options than a human at any time could.

Synthetic intelligence can predict when machines should be serviced and gauge the best time to do so. By working with a established of information that's linked Explore to your production runs, operate periods, machine productivity, and Device lifestyle, AI can forecast optimum times for servicing and machine tune-ups.
